Shares Repurchase Programme
Ninety One plc has announced an extension to its share repurchase programme, originally initiated on 6 March 2025 with a maximum value of £30 million. The programme, which involves the cancellation of ordinary shares to reduce share capital, will now run until 3 June 2026, unless completed or terminated earlier. Under the Programme, the Company's ordinary shares will be purchased in the open market and cancelled to reduce the Company's ordinary share capital. The Company has entered into an agreement (the " Agreement ") with Citigroup Global Markets Limited (" Citi ") to undertake the Programme on its behalf and to make trading decisions under the Programme independently of the Company. Citi will purchase the Company's ordinary shares, as riskless principal, subject to certain parameters agreed between the Company and Citi, and the Company's right to terminate the Agreement in certain circumstances. Today, the Company announces that the duration of the Programme has been extended from 31 March 2026 to 3 June 2026, unless completed or terminated earlier. The purchase of ordinary shares under the Programme will be effected within the scope of any authority to repurchase ordinary shares conferred on the Company in its general meeting, the UK Market Abuse Regulation, the Companies Act 2006 and the Financial Conduct Authority's UK Listing Rules.
